Where to Use It with Caution
While the Stained Glass Roses 20oz Tumbler Wrap is beautiful, it’s important to consider its limitations. For example, if you're using it on small hoop sizes or curved surfaces like caps or hats, the design might lose some of its visual impact due to the intricate details. Similarly, on dark fabric or textured fabrics, the contrast between the design and the background may not be as striking unless you choose the right thread colors.
If you're planning to use this design on thin fabric or stretchy materials, be sure to use a good stabilizer to prevent shifting or distortion during stitching. Also, for dense stitch areas, test the design on a scrap piece of fabric first to ensure it won’t cause puckering or thread breakage.
For commercial embroidery or craft business use, always confirm the license terms before selling any finished products or digital assets based on this design.
Design Notes for Embroidery Professionals
Before using the Stained Glass Roses 20oz Tumbler Wrap in a real project, I recommend doing a few key checks:
- Test the design on scrap fabric to see how it looks with your preferred thread colors and stabilizer.
- Review stitch density and adjust if needed for different fabric types.
- Confirm hoop size compatibility, especially if you’re working with multiple designs or layered garments.
- Inspect small details to ensure they translate well under the needle.
- Test in black and white mockups to evaluate how the design will look on dark or light backgrounds.
- Check licensing to ensure you have the right to use the design for commercial purposes.
These steps help maintain the integrity of the design while ensuring it performs well across a variety of embroidery projects, from handmade gifts to small shop products.
